260 klicks today ride in falling snow from Mattie to Kap. Late start as rest' didn't open until 9. Trails not overly busy.

 

We ended up doing the Fushimi Loop (clockwise). Approaching snow fall had us concerned about visibility. Radar had the system nowhere near here, so we did the loop. After the loop, L169 & L159 to Hearst. Across L155 & TOP A to Kap. A bit early in town so dropped down L143 to the L123 and east. Met the groomer just west of the river. 

 

Back to town on L137 & L139.

)(Fill in the blank) cold today -20* & warmed up to a balmy -18*. Rode out of Kap on L139 & L141. East to Moonbeam & a top up. Introduced @irREVerent to the Moonbeam loops on L129. 

 

Back across the highway & did the Nursery Loop (L119) before returning to Kap via L123 & L143.

 

Some drifting by the fields south of Kap but not terrible. L141 north of the highway was probably the worst 

 

157 klicks for the day
